RESOLUTION NO. 5564
RESOLUTION CONCERNING THE NEED FOR IMPROVED
ENVIRONMENTAL AND SAFETY MEASURES ON THE
62ND CROSSTOWN HIGHWAY
WHEREAS, State Representative Shirley Hokanson conducted a mail survey
of residents near the 62nd Crosstown Highway during the month of May 1976, and
received results indicating high levels of dissatisfaction with traffic noise and
landscape maintenance along this highway, and
WHEREAS, the Richfield City Council at the request of Representative Hokanson
conducted a public discussion of this problem at the July 26, 1976 city council
meeting where Hennepin County was represented by County Engineer Herbert O.
Klossner, and
WHEREAS, the meeting was attended by a substantial number of Richfield
citizens and some Minneapolis citizens living adjacent tothe 62nd Crosstown
Highway right-of-way, and
WHEREAS, in addition to Representative Hokanson, the meeting was attended
by Senator William Kirchner, Representative James Swanson, Representative William
Dean, Representative Richard Lemke and representatives of the state highway
department all of whom supported the need for these improvements and indicated
a willingness to work toward making the necessary funds available.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of the City of
Richfield as follows:
1. That the Richfield City Council respectively requests the Hennepin
County Board to initiate a noise, safety and maintenance study of
those portions of the 62nd Crosstown Highway falling under Hennepin
County jurisdiction and adjacent to the City of Richfield.
2. That the study include consideration of implementing courses of action
which can result in both short term and long term noise abatement,
safety improvements, and higher levels of maintenance on the landscaped
portions of the right-of-way.
3. That the results of such a study be available within 30 days so that,
to the extent legislative action is required for regulatory or funding
purposes, there will be sufficient time to prepare and present such
proposed legislation to the 1977 State Legislature.
